今天分析別人網站的時候,注意到國內的chinacache服務商的CDN加速,把squid默認的X-Cache修改為Powered-By-ChinaCache,如下圖:
以前注意了但是沒去研究過,今天剛好有點空擋自己就來研究看看。
我的squid版本:squid-2.6.STABLE23
步驟:
1。查找squid的源代碼中包括X-Cache的文件:
2。修改源代碼文件:
./src/HttpHeader.c
可以修改這個文件
3。編譯安裝
4。配置
5。驗證
利用httpwatch或者firebug抓取服務器頭部消息:
httpwatch:
firebug:
注:X-Cache可以修改為任何你想要的信息